The Sr. Product Marketing Manager, MMS owns cross‑regional product marketing strategy and launch execution for the MMS platform. This role elevates the scope beyond individual deliverables to portfolio‑level planning, matrix leadership, and performance governance across Regions. The incumbent translates complex clinical, customer and market insights into compliant, compelling positioning that drives adoption and growth, while setting commercial KPIs, steering investment decisions, and mentoring Product Marketing Managers.

Responsibilities

  • Strategy & Planning: Own the end‑to‑end go‑to‑market strategy for portfolio and major releases across Regions; align objectives, positioning and resourcing with MMS business priorities. Build rigorous business cases (market sizing, pricing, revenue scenarios, P&L implications) to inform stage‑gate decisions and investment.
  • Launch Leadership: Define and govern segmentation, customer personas, insights and benefit ladders; ensure frameworks are adopted consistently across Regions. Orchestrate cross‑functional launch readiness and execution (Medical, Legal/MLR, Regulatory, Commercial, Training); serve as marketing launch leader through stage gates. Set portfolio‑level messaging architecture and differentiated claims; govern updates in Veeva Vault and ensure claims adherence across Regions. Lead regional enablement through toolkits, training and omnichannel playbooks to maximize engagement, conversion and adoption.
  • Insights & Positioning: Translate customer, competitive and market data into actionable value propositions tuned to healthcare audiences (clinicians, administrators, patients). Direct message testing and market validation; apply findings to iteratively improve positioning and content.
  • Performance & Optimization: Define commercial KPIs and dashboards; monitor regional content performance and ROI; recommend course corrections and A/B experiments. Synthesize insights and feedback to refine strategy and deliver measurable uplift across markets.
  • Compliance & Labeling Governance: Ensure accuracy, regulatory alignment and brand consistency across AdProm materials; oversee approvals through the MLR process. Partner with Regions to conduct Labeling Impact Assessments (LIAs) and manage downstream messaging updates.
  • Leadership & Collaboration: Lead cross‑functional and external agency teams; define SOWs, manage budgets and hold partners accountable to outcomes. Mentor and provide direction to Product Marketing Managers and contractors; elevate standards and best practices across the function. Communicate progress and recommendations to senior leadership; influence decisions balancing customer, clinical and commercial perspectives.
